Biology 152 Exam 5 Questions and Answers (Graded
A)

/Ecology - Answer-The study of interactions among organisms and their environment

/.Key population features - Answer-Distribution, growth, and size/density

/.Random distribution - Answer-When individuals in a population have an equal
probability of occurring anywhere, with no pattern. Ex: dandelions

/.Random distribution causes - Answer-Caused by neutral interactions between
individuals and the local environment

/.Uniform Distribution - Answer-Individuals are evenly spaced throughout the
environment. Ex: penguins

/.Uniform Distribution causes - Answer-Caused by antagonistic interactions between
individuals OR the local depletion of resources

/.Clumped distribution - Answer-Individuals live in areas of high local abundance
separated by areas of low abundance. Most common type. Ex: elephants or other herd
animals

/.Clumped distribution causes - Answer-Caused by attraction between individuals OR
attraction of individuals to a common resource

/.Allelopathy - Answer-Production of secondary compounds by plants that prevent
growth of other organisms around them, often seen in uniform distribution

/.Factors affecting population size - Answer-Births and immigration add, deaths and
emigration subtract

/.delta-N = N2 - N1 = (B - D) + (I - E) - Answer-The formula for population size change

/.r = (delta-N/delta-t)/N1 - Answer-Growth per Capita (intrinsic rate of growth) Formula

/.Nt = N1(1 + r)^t - Answer-Formula for the Size of a Population after a Set amount of
Time

/.Exponential growth - Answer-A pattern of data that shows greater increases with
passing time, creating a j-shaped curve

/.Delta-N/Delta-t = rN - Answer-the Exponential Growth Formula

/.Things that slow population growth - Answer-Diseases, competition over resources,
resource limitation, and predation. These are affected by population size.

/.Logistic growth - Answer-Population growth that is controlled by limited resources,
plateauing at the carrying capacity to create an s-shaped curve

/.Carrying capacity (K) - Answer-the max population size of a species that the
environment and resources can sustain indefinitely

/.When population N is small - Answer-The expression (K-N)/K becomes (K/K), or 1,
giving us an exponential growth equation instead of logistic, so populations grow
exponentially until they become larger.

/.Delta-N/Delta-t = rN([K - N]/K) OR = rN(1 - N/K) - Answer-the Logistic Growth Formula

/.(K-N)/K values in logistic growth - Answer-When close to 0, the growth rate slows and
is near carrying capacity. When 0.5, the growth rate switches from exponential to
logistic, and is right in the middle of the curve. When close to 1, the growth rate is
exponential

/.Factors that determine range/area of a species - Answer-The ability to find a mate,
their capacity to acclimate to climate, their ability to find food and avoid predation, and
the underlying genetic variability of the population.

/.Demography - Answer-The statistical study of population dynamics and population
changes over time

/.Population size (N) - Answer-the total number of individuals

/.Population density - Answer-the number of individuals within a specific area/volume

/.Sex ratio - Answer-the ratio of males to females in a population. This can influence
things such as birth rates.

/.Age structure - Answer-The proportion of population members at specific age ranges

/.Life expectancy - Answer-The length of time individuals typically live. This impacts
local resources, reproduction, and the overall health of the population
